China Airlines approves plan to acquire up to 18 widebodies — including five A350‑1000s and five 777‑9s — and up to six 777 freighters; to retire four 747‑400Fs

By FlightGlobal: China Airlines has approved a plan to acquire up to 18 Airbus and Boeing passenger and freighter aircraft, and dispose of four Boeing 747-400Fs. In a disclosure to the stock exchange, it states that the package comprises five Airbus A350-1000s and five Boeing 777-9s, plus four 777-8Fs and two 777Fs.

Croatia Airlines proposes capital increase through share issue to government

By FlightGlobal: Croatia Airlines is convening an extraordinary general meeting over a proposal to increase the carrier's share capital. It will discuss raising the share capital by €43 million ($50 million) by converting creditor claims into newly-issued shares.
